Pelion was not able to break out of their rough patch on Friday as the team picked up their third straight defeat. They had to suffer through a 50-20 loss at the hands of the Swansea Tigers. The game marked the Panthers' lowest-scoring match so far this season.
Pelion now has a losing record at 2-3. As for Swansea, their win ended a five-game drought at home dating back to last season and bumped them up to 2-3.
Pelion will take on King Academy in a holiday battle at at 6:00 p.m. on Monday. As for Swansea, they won't have much time to rest: their next contest is against Lake Marion at 7:00 p.m. on Saturday.
